Food has lost its soul to modern convenience. And with it, it has lost the power to nourish, inspire, and connect us. So in 2018, CookUnity was founded as the first-of-its-kind platform that connects the world with the source of truly great food: chefs. Today, CookUnity delivers 50 million meals a year from the industry’s best chefs to homes all over the country. Fresh. Ready-to-eat. And crafted with the passion that nourishes body and soul.

Unwilling to stop there, CookUnity is expanding beyond delivery to become an ever-innovating marketplace focused on our singular mission: empower Chefs to nourish the world.

If that mission has you hungry in more ways than one, you’ve found the right job posting.

CookUnity is looking for a Staff Product Manager to own our ChefTech team and lead the direction of ChefOS Platform, the product chefs use to run their business with us.

ChefTech is the chef relationship and content layer of our operation. It covers how chefs join the platform, how their recipes become sellable products on our menus, and the tools they use every day: the Chef Portal, the chef mobile app, and the business surfaces where chefs manage their ratings, sales, payouts, and performance.

The broader mandate is ChefOS Platform. A chef's experience with us currently lives across several separate tools. This role owns the vision for bringing them into one product: a single place where a chef handles onboarding, recipes and menu, kitchen operations, and the performance and pay that come out of all of it. It's a wider vantage point than any single squad, drawing on work that runs across the operation and pulling it into one experience for the chef.

There's a larger ambition behind this. We believe the platform we build for our own chefs can become a modular, white-label product for other restaurants and food businesses. That work is greenfield. It calls for someone who can set product direction in open territory, where the problem itself still has to be defined.

This is an individual contributor role. You'll partner closely with Design and Engineering, and there's room to grow a team beneath you over time as the platform scales.

Responsibilities

~1 min read
  • Set the roadmap and OKRs for chef onboarding, recipe and product activation, the Chef Portal, and the chef mobile app, and deliver against them each cycle.
  • Own these products end to end, from the problem through launch, adoption, and the iterations that follow.
  • Partner with Engineering and Design to build and improve the tools chefs use to run their business with us.

Know the chef deeply

  • Build a direct line to chefs through interviews, surveys, and ongoing conversation, and use it to understand their needs and where the tools fall short.
  • Anticipate what chefs need before it surfaces as a problem, and turn that understanding into product direction.
  • Spend real time with chefs using the tools, so each iteration is grounded in how they actually work.

Lead the ChefOS Platform vision

  • Define what a unified chef platform looks like and build the multi-quarter plan to get there.
  • Pull the separate chef tools into a single, connected product.
  • Make the case for platform investments and secure the resourcing to deliver them.

Shape the greenfield opportunity

  • Develop the direction for turning the platform into a modular, white-label offering for restaurants and food businesses.
  • Set strategy in areas where no precedent exists and the problem is still open.
  • Frame large, ambiguous problems in a way the rest of the organization can build against.

Prototype and keep improving how you work

  • Build prototypes to test ideas early and cheaply, before committing to a full build.
  • Use AI across your workflow (prototyping, drafting, research, analysis) and keep experimenting with it to work faster and improve the quality of your output.

Drive measurable impact

  • Own the outcomes that matter to chefs: how quickly they onboard, how smoothly their recipes reach the menu, how much of the toolset they adopt, and how well the platform supports their business.
  • Define how success will be measured before the build starts, so impact is provable.
  • Surface progress, risk, and results to senior leadership.
  • Experienced owning product at the platform or multi-product level, able to hold a wide, connected surface without losing the thread.
  • Comfortable setting direction when the problem is undefined and there's no precedent to lean on.
  • Effective at moving work across teams you don't manage, through influence and clear alignment.
  • Low-ego at the seams between your work and adjacent teams, without letting accountability blur.
  • Trusted for your judgment by senior stakeholders, and sought out when a hard problem needs framing.

Requirements

~1 min read
  • 10+ years of product management experience, including ownership of a platform or several connected product lines rather than a single feature area.
  • A track record of 0-to-1 work: taking on large, undefined problems and setting direction where there was none.
  • Experience leading complex, multi-team programs that required aligning and influencing teams you didn't own.
  • Product judgment that senior stakeholders trust as an input to strategy.
  • Ability to break down big, ambiguous problems and give others a way to reason about them.
  • Excellent communication across engineering, operations, and executive audiences, including turning cross-team conflict into decisions that hold.
  • Comfortable using AI tools in your product work, with a habit of experimenting to work faster and better.
  • This role requires regular in-person travel to the US.
  • Bonus: experience with operational, supply chain, marketplace, or B2B platform products, or packaging an internal platform into a product for external customers.

A quick note for all candidates
We’ve recently seen an increase in recruitment scams across the industry, and we want to make sure you (and your data) stay safe while applying to CookUnity. We also want you to know that we take this seriously — sometimes, as part of our process, we may ask for a brief “proof of humanity” to confirm that we’re connecting with a real person, not an impersonator. Here are a few tips to help you protect yourself and know what to expect from us:

Apply only through our official channels. All open roles are listed on our official careers page: careers.cookunity.com
Our recruiters are real people — and easy to verify. You can always find them on LinkedIn with verified profiles. If you’re unsure, feel free to reach out to us on our official LinkedIn Company Page.
We only communicate through official CookUnity channels. That means emails ending in @cookunity.com and interviews held through official company platforms (Google Meet or Zoom) — never WhatsApp, Telegram, or SMS.
We’ll never ask for payment or personal financial details. If anyone does, please don’t share any information and let us know right away.
